Liver cells are the site of the most catabolic and anabolic reactions, with glycolysis, glycogenesis, gluconeogenesis occuring throughout the day. The majority of these processes are carried out by enzymes of the mitochondria and a higher number means larger reaction rate. So, the liver cells have many mitochondria to cope up with the reaction burden and also to provide energy for anabolic processes.

Cells such as liver cells, sperm cells and muscle cells have more mitochondria. This is because they are more metabolically active and need a plentiful supply of ATP (adenosine triphosphate) for metabolic processes. For example, many chemical processes occur in liver cells and sperm cells are known for movement.
